> The following patch adds some sonypi specific events to the input
> layer.
>
> When possible (for KEY_BACK, KEY_HELP, KEY_ZOOM, KEY_CAMERA for example)
> I used the existing events, but some events just have no mapping.
>
> Once this patch is accepted (if it is :) ), I will follow with a patch
> for sonypi adding full input support for (almost) all the Vaio events.

Looking at the definitions below - wouldn't it be better to just define
the "FN" key and report everything else as key combinations?
